Aspects Affecting Roof Prices
When you're taking into consideration a new roof, a number of factors can affect the general expense. First, the size of your roofing plays an important function. Bigger roofing systems need more materials and labor, driving up costs.
Next off, the complexity of your roof covering's layout issues. If your roofing has several slopes, valleys, or distinct attributes, installation can become extra tough and costly.
Labor prices likewise vary based on your area and the schedule of skilled workers. Areas with greater need for roofing solutions usually see increased labor prices.
In addition, the timing of your job can influence expenses, as roof covering business may use reduced costs throughout the offseason.
Another crucial aspect is the condition of your existing roofing system. If you require to get rid of old products or make repair work prior to mounting a brand-new roofing, those added jobs will boost your total budget.
Finally, your choice of roof can affect prices, as some choices might call for specific installation strategies.
Recognizing these elements assists you get ready for the financial dedication of a brand-new roof. By being educated, you can make better choices that straighten with your spending plan and long-lasting objectives for your home.
Kinds Of Roof Materials
Picking the ideal roofing product is essential for both the aesthetics and longevity of your home. You have actually obtained several options, each with its very own benefits and disadvantages.
Asphalt roof shingles are one of the most prominent choice because of their price and very easy installment. They can be found in different shades and styles, making it simple to match your home's exterior.
Steel roofing is another exceptional alternative, recognized for its long life and resistance to severe weather conditions. While it might come with a greater initial price, its longevity usually brings about financial savings over time.
If you're looking for an extra eco-friendly choice, consider roof shingles made from recycled products or even an environment-friendly roof with living plants.
Clay and concrete ceramic tiles use a distinct, timeless look that boosts curb charm. Nonetheless, they can be hefty and may need extra architectural support.
If you like a special look, slate roof gives an extravagant finish but can be quite expensive and difficult to set up.
Ultimately, your choice should mirror your budget plan, climate, and individual design. Take your time to weigh the advantages and disadvantages prior to making a final decision.
Understanding Labor Expenditures
Labor costs can significantly influence the total expense of your roof task. When you hire a contractor, you're not just paying for their time; you're also covering their experience and the abilities of their staff. Commonly, labor costs can make up 60% to 70% of your overall roof covering expenses, so understanding these expenses is important.
Various factors influence labor costs. The intricacy of your roof covering plays a huge duty-- steeper roofing systems or those with several elements need even more ability and time, resulting in greater labor prices.
